1. A process for removing a target gas component from a gas mixture containing said target gas component and a second gas component, which process comprises:

  • a) conducting said gas mixture to a swing adsorption gas separation unit wherein the gas separation unit contains at least one adsorbent contactor comprising a gas inlet and a gas outlet, wherein the gas inlet and the gas outlet are in fluid connection by a plurality of open flow channels wherein the surfaces of the open flow channels are comprised of an adsorbent material that has a selectivity for said target gas component over said second gas component greater than 5, wherein the contactor has less than about 20% of its open pore volume in pores with diameters greater than about 20 angstroms and less than about 1 micron, and wherein at least a portion of said target gas component is adsorbed into said adsorbent material, thereby resulting in a product stream depleted of said target gas component;

    b) collecting said the product stream;

    c) desorbing the adsorbed gases from said adsorbent material, thereby resulting in a waste gas stream rich in said target gas component; and

    d) collecting said waste gas stream.
